How L Semi 40mg Tablet works:

L Semi 40mg Tablets provide S-Adenosyl-L-methionine disulfate tosylate (SAMe), a nutritional supplement supporting liver health. This formulation helps replenish glutathione levels and mitigates liver injury. SAMe plays a vital role in numerous bodily processes governing hepatocyte proliferation, apoptosis, and differentiation. Given the impaired hepatic function characteristic of liver disease, L Semi 40mg Tablets offer valuable supplemental support.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side L Semi 40mg Tablet is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of L Semi 40mg T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to a developing f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ible risks pr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the compatibility of L Semi 40mg Tablet with breastfeeding are unavailable.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king a 40mg L Semi Tablet might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Driving should be avoided if these effects are experienced.

KidneyKidney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data regarding the use of L Semi 40mg Tablet in individuals with renal imp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Patients with hepatic impairment can safely take L Semi 40mg Tablets without requiring a dosage modification.

What if you forget to take L Semi 40mg Tablet :

Should you forget to take your L Semi 40mg Tablet, administer it immediately upon remembrance.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ual medication reg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
